Regen_hp

Сообщения
24
Реакции
0
Что нужно сделать, чтобы хп регенилось не вводя команду? Попытался, не получилось.
Код:
#include<amxmodx>
#include<fun>



public plugin_init()
{
    register_plugin("Hp_regen", "1.0", "NeZo");
    register_clcmd("say /hp", "FUNC_PLUGIN_CONTINUE");
}

public FUNC_PLUGIN_CONTINUE(id)
{
    new MyHp
    MyHp = get_user_health(id)
     if(MyHp < 100)
    {
        set_user_health(id, 100)
    return PLUGIN_CONTINUE;
    }
}
 
Сообщения
1,420
Реакции
2,511
Помог
58 раз(а)
Как попытались? Здесь при вводе команды "/hp" в чат устанавливается 100 HP если текущее ниже этого значения.
 
Сообщения
24
Реакции
0
w0w, ну вот я и хотел узнать что надо сделать чтобы не надо было вводить команду, но хп регенилось
 
Сообщения
1,420
Реакции
2,511
Помог
58 раз(а)
NeZo, нужно придумать условия при которых должно регенерироваться. Примером может быть регенерация после нанесения урона, или после убийства. Отлавливаете нужный момент и добавляете здоровье.
 
Сообщения
3,583
Реакции
1,572
Помог
138 раз(а)
NeZo, при этом у тебя не реген сейчас реализован, а просто установка хп.
Реген будет: set_user_health(id, MyHp + 10) как пример.
 

Пользователи, просматривающие эту тему

Сейчас на форуме нет ни одного пользователя.
Сверху Снизу